The Oilfield Casing Spools Market is an essential component of the oil and gas industry, particularly in the construction of wellheads and the management of drilling activities. Casing spools, integral to the casing and completion process, provide a vital seal between the wellbore and the environment. They are designed to withstand high pressures and temperatures, ensuring the safety and integrity of the well. This market, crucial for the oil and gas sector, is segmented based on the application of casing spools, which include both onshore and offshore uses. The applications span across various stages of drilling and completion, from exploration to production. The demand for casing spools is directly linked to global energy consumption trends, exploration activities, and production needs in both mature and emerging oilfields worldwide. Casing spools are used in various operations, including securing multiple layers of casing, providing support for subsequent drilling stages, and offering essential wellhead connections. Onshore oilfield casing spools are widely used in land-based drilling operations. These spools are designed to withstand the challenges of onshore drilling, which typically involves complex terrain and varied environmental conditions. The onshore segment dominates the global casing spools market due to the high number of operational land-based oilfields. This segment's primary applications include securing well integrity, supporting casing strings, and ensuring efficient and safe production processes. Onshore casing spools are essential for the structural stability of the wellhead, helping prevent issues like blowouts or casing failures. As the demand for oil and gas continues to rise, onshore drilling operations are expected to see increased activity, further driving the need for reliable and durable casing spools.
Onshore casing spools are also crucial for maintaining pressure control during drilling and completion operations. Their role extends to facilitating well maintenance and repair by providing essential connections between different parts of the wellhead. Offshore oilfield casing spools are essential components used in deepwater drilling and offshore production platforms. These spools face unique challenges due to the extreme conditions found at sea, including high pressures, saltwater corrosion, and the logistical complexities of offshore operations. Offshore casing spools are often designed with specialized materials and engineering solutions to ensure their reliability in such demanding environments. Offshore drilling activities require high-performance casing spools to ensure the integrity of the wellhead, manage the well’s pressure, and provide essential sealing functions for the production process. The increasing demand for oil and gas from offshore reserves, particularly in deepwater and ultra-deepwater fields, is expected to drive significant growth in the offshore casing spools market.
As offshore drilling becomes increasingly complex, the demand for innovative casing spool designs and materials is growing. Offshore operations often involve drilling in challenging environments, such as deepwater or remote locations, where the risk of equipment failure can be catastrophic. As a result, casing spools used in these environments must be manufactured to the highest standards to ensure operational safety and efficiency. The development of new technologies, such as corrosion-resistant alloys and more sophisticated sealing mechanisms, is also contributing to the evolution of offshore casing spool applications. 1. What is a casing spool in the oil and gas industry?
A casing spool is a critical component used in the construction of oil and gas wells, providing a secure connection between the casing and the wellhead to prevent pressure leaks and ensure safety during drilling.
2. How are casing spools used in offshore drilling operations?
Offshore casing spools are used to seal wellheads, manage well pressures, and support casing strings, particularly in deepwater and extreme conditions.
3. What materials are used to manufacture casing spools?
Casing spools are typically made from high-strength alloys, such as carbon steel and stainless steel, designed to withstand harsh environmental conditions like high pressures and corrosion.
4. What is the difference between onshore and offshore casing spools?
Onshore casing spools are designed for land-based drilling operations, while offshore spools are built to withstand the harsher conditions of sea-based drilling, including saltwater corrosion and extreme pressures.
5. What are the key factors driving the demand for casing spools?
The primary factors include the global increase in energy demand, rising exploration and production activities, and technological advancements in drilling operations.
6. How do casing spools contribute to well integrity?
Casing spools provide structural support, prevent pressure leaks, and ensure secure sealing at various stages of drilling and completion, enhancing the integrity of the well.
